C. PUBLICIUS MALLEOLUS. Denarius (96 BC). Rome.
Obv: Helmeted head of Mars right; mallet above; mark of value below chin.
Rev: C MA.
Naked warrior standing left, holding spear and placing foot on cuirass; in left field, trophy; behind, grasshopper above prow.
Crawford 335/3d.
Condition: Very fine.
Weight: 3.9 g.
Diameter: 18 mm.
